Description
Dr. Kathy discusses the concerning trend of British teenagers believing their generation will have a worse life than their parents based on new research. She delves into the primary concerns identified by teenagers, such as money, jobs, and the climate crisis. Dr. Kathy challenges the assumption that the upcoming generation will be worse off and encourages understanding the perspectives of previous generations.
